概括
在CRT除器患者中,速度适应性心房支 (DDDR) 与VDD节奏相比没有功能性或心声学上的优势. 建议最大限度地提高内在鼻节律传感,以获得最佳的患者反应.

背景情况:
- 心脏再同步疗法 (CRT) 是一种关键的心力衰竭治疗方法,但最佳节奏模式的选择仍在争论中.
- 这项研究比较了CRT除器患者的DDR (速度适应性心房支持) 和VDD节奏.
研究的目的:
- 评估DDDR与VDD节拍模式对功能能力和心声回声结果的影响.
- 为了确定是否速度适应性心房支在CRT患者中比VDD节奏提供了优势.
主要方法:
- 一个多中心,双盲,交叉试验,涉及26名带有CRT除器的鼻节律患者.
- 患者被随机分配到DDDR或VDD步调中,每个6个月.
- 评估的结果包括6分钟步行测试 (6MWT) 距离和心声回声学参数.
主要成果:
- 在DDDR和VDD节拍模式之间没有观察到6MWT距离或心声回声参数的显著差异.
- 节奏模式的顺序并没有显著影响结果.
- 基线步行距离和研究持续时间与随访步行距离正相关.
结论:
- 速度适应性心房支 (DDDR) 在这个患者队列中没有在VDD节奏上提供明显的优势.
- 研究结果表明,在CRT设备编程中,优先考虑最大化内在鼻节律传感.

Arrhythmia or dysrhythmia refers to an abnormal heart rhythm caused by a defect in the heart's conduction system. It can cause the heart to beat irregularly, too quickly, or too slowly, leading to symptoms like chest pain, shortness of breath, and fainting. Factors such as stress, caffeine, alcohol, nicotine, cocaine, certain drugs, congenital defects, diseases, and electrolyte abnormalities can trigger arrhythmias.

Class IV antiarrhythmic drugs, such as verapamil and diltiazem, block calcium channels. They primarily affect the heart, slowing the conduction in calcium-dependent tissues like the SA and AV nodes. These drugs manage reentrant supraventricular tachycardia (SVT) and reduce ventricular rate in atrial flutter/fibrillation.
